The TIM Maschinenfabrik was a manufacturer of agricultural machinery and equipment, based in Denmark .

The focus of economic activities was the manufacture and development of high-quality beet harvesting systems .

history

Beet harvester from TIM

The company emerged from a village forge, the owner of which dealt with the problem of mechanical beet harvesting and quickly became a valued manufacturer of agricultural machinery thanks to its quality and functionality. Within a very short time, TIM harvesters were widely used in Denmark and Germany. The double-breasted towers from TIM replaced the double-breasted ones from Wilhelm Stoll Maschinenfabrik GmbH and shaped the sugar beet harvest for a long time , especially in the Rhineland . The strengths of the TIM harvester in contrast to the Stoll were, among other things, a lower loss due to broken beet tops and a much larger bunker.

In 2000 TIM Maskinfabrik A / S was merged with Maskinfabrikken Thyregod A / S, also from Denmark. Since then the agricultural machinery manufacturer Tim Thyregod A / S is called, at the same time Kongskilde Industries A / S acquired some shares of this factory.

Due to the sugar market regime and the endeavor for greater profitability, trailed beet harvesters are increasingly being displaced. More and more farmers are joining forces in lifting groups and are investing in the acquisition of six-row self-propelled beet harvesters. In 2010 they worked with Saaten-Union on a trailed harvester, which also harvests the leaves for biogas purposes.
